What is a Virtucom and what do they do?

Virtucom is actually a company, not a job title. Virtucom specializes in providing technology solutions and services for K-12 schools, including IT support, device management, classroom technology, and professional development for educators. Employees at Virtucom may work in roles such as IT support technicians, account managers, project managers, or educational technology consultants, all focused on helping schools implement and maintain effective technology solutions.

Company Overview:
The technology and support needs of school districts have evolved dramatically in recent years. Thriving in today's fast-paced world of digital transformation requires more than just a technology provider. It takes a true technology partner, one with a sincere commitment to serving communities and the next generation of students.
Headquartered in Peachtree Corners, Georgia, with offices in Columbus (GA), Chesapeake (VA), West Palm Beach (FL), Addison (TX), and Naperville (IL), Virtucom is a dynamic and growing company exclusively focused on K-12 education. We specialize in delivering services and support to help educators and administrators integrate the classroom technologies we provide into meaningful learning experiences.
We are deeply passionate about supporting our schools and communities, and just as passionate about creating opportunities for our employees to grow. At Virtucom, you'll find a culture of energy, purpose, and professional opportunity.
Job Overview: Technical Production Associate - Naperville Facility
We are seeking detail-oriented and motivated Technical Production Associates to support our Naperville facility operations. This role is responsible for preparing, configuring, and processing devices according to customer specifications, ensuring all products meet quality and deployment standards.
Production Associates play a key role in the lifecycle of K-12 technology by performing tasks such as unboxing, imaging, enrolling, tagging, etching, and packaging devices for delivery to schools and districts. This position requires a strong attention to detail, the ability to follow structured processes, and a commitment to maintaining an organized and efficient workspace.
This is a pre-opening opportunity as we prepare to launch our Naperville facility, with operations expected to begin by the end of Q2 2026.
Requirements
Responsibilities:
  • Perform production tasks including unboxing, imaging, enrolling, tagging, labeling, etching, and boxing of devices.
  • Prepare products for shipment, including packaging, wrapping, and securing items to ensure safe delivery.
  • Maintain clean, organized, and efficient production and warehouse areas daily.
  • Verify device accuracy and ensure all customer-specific requirements are completed prior to shipment.
  • Document and track production work using company systems and tools.
  • Assist with inventory organization, staging, and movement of products within the facility.
  • Troubleshoot basic hardware and software issues during device setup and configuration.
  • Follow established workflows, processes, and quality control standards.
  • Collaborate with team members and leadership to meet production goals and deadlines.
  • Adhere to company policies related to safety, data security, and operational procedures.
  • Support other operational areas as needed based on workload and business demands.
